Simple Explanation of Relay Protection

Protective relays are devices that detect abnormal electrical conditions and command circuit breakers to isolate faults, ensuring safety and reliability in power systems.

What is a Protective Relay?

A protective relay is an electrical device designed to monitor electrical quantities such as current, voltage, frequency, or impedance, and to detect faults or unsafe operating conditions in a power system . When a relay identifies a condition exceeding its preset limits, it sends a signal to trip a circuit breaker, alarm an operator, or initiate other protective actions . Relays themselves do not interrupt current; they act as the decision-making component, while circuit breakers perform the physical interruption .

Purpose of Relay Protection

The main goals of relay protection are to:

  • Limit damage to electrical equipment like transformers, generators, motors, and transmission lines .
  • Maintain system stability by isolating only the faulted section .
  • Minimize outages and ensure continuity of supply .
  • Provide fast, automatic response to faults, often within milliseconds, without human intervention .

How Protective Relays Work

Protective relays operate through a decision chain:

  1. Sensing: Instrument transformers (current transformers, CTs, and voltage transformers, PTs) reduce high voltages and currents to safe levels for the relay .
  2. Relay Logic: The relay compares measured values against preset thresholds or logic conditions .
  3. Trip Output: If a fault is detected, the relay sends a trip signal to the circuit breaker .
  4. Breaker Operation: The breaker interrupts the fault current, isolating the affected section .

Types of Protective Relays

Relays can be classified based on operating principle or function:

  • Electromechanical Relays: Use moving parts and electromagnetic forces (traditional relays), .
  • Static Relays: Use electronic components without moving parts .
  • Numerical Relays: Digital relays with microprocessors, offering advanced protection, monitoring, and communication features . Function-based types include:
  • Overcurrent Relay: Trips when current exceeds a preset limit.
  • Differential Relay: Detects differences in current between two points, often used for transformers and generators.
  • Distance Relay: Operates based on impedance, commonly for transmission lines.
  • Earth Fault Relay: Detects leakage currents to ground.
  • Over/Under Voltage and Frequency Relays: Protect against abnormal voltage or frequency conditions .

Applications

Protective relays are widely used in:

  • Power transmission and distribution: Protect lines and substations.
  • Transformers and generators: Prevent overheating, short circuits, and winding faults.
  • Motors and industrial systems: Avoid damage from overcurrent, single phasing, or earth faults .

Key Takeaways

Protective relays are essential for safe and reliable power system operation. They act as the brain of the protection system, making decisions based on electrical measurements, while circuit breakers execute the physical isolation of faults. Modern numerical relays provide high accuracy, fast response, multi-function capability, and self-diagnostics, making them indispensable in complex power networks .
